On Aug 17, 2007, at 11:58 AM, Mark Swindell wrote:

This is a great effect but I can't follow how it works.  If copy  
and paste the spotlight oval in your stack, the copied oval shows  
up black... the transparency is lost.   I can't see any difference  
in the properties.  What am I missing?


The secret is in the "ink" setting of the group the graphic is in and  
the "ink" setting of the graphic itself. You have to have both or it  
won't work.

Inks: black translucent background with hole

2007-08-15 Thread David Bovill
Just wandering if someone who knows about inks can work this out: I want to
make a selection area of an image the only bit that shows up clearly with
the rest of the image darkened. I think I've done this before by using two
button on top of the image - one the whole size of the image and the other
the size of the selection. The combination of the inks results in a
completely translucent area - hope that is clear. I guess the other way is
to have 4 translucent black buttons and position them?
